Calcium acetate and Cefaclor Extended-Release Tablets
Determining the interaction of Calcium acetate and Cefaclor Extended-Release Tablets and the possibility of their joint administration.
No interaction was detected between the selected drugs or effects of joint drug administration are currently understudied, and it takes time and accumulated statistics to determine their interaction. A doctor should be consulted to address the issue of joint drug administration.
Generic Name: calcium acetate
Brand name: Calphron, Eliphos, PhosLo Gelcap, Phoslyra, PhosLo
Synonyms: Calcium Acetate
Generic Name: cefaclor
Brand name: Ceclor, Ceclor Pulvules, Ceclor CD, Raniclor
Synonyms: Cefaclor
